Michael Doyle and Jessy Carveth return with five of the most intriguing running stories of the week:

King Charles III makes a surprise appearance at a parkrun in Norfolk (0:56).

A billionaire pledges $100M to support U.S. Olympic athletes — with delayed payouts and major conditions (6:16).

Sha’Carri Richardson faces legal trouble after being clocked at 100 mph (12:00).

Triathlon star Kristian Blummenfelt records the highest VO₂ max ever measured (15:34).

16-year-old Sam Ruthe shocks the sport with a historic 3:48 mile in Boston (18:36)

Plus, Jessy shares his early picks for the London Marathon.
